正则表达式
来源:互联网 发布:淘宝买lol账号流程 编辑:程序博客网 时间:2024/06/07 06:15
public static void main(String[] args) {
// java 1对正则支持的类
// 1、填入正则式Pattern(填写)
// 2、与字符串做匹配Matcher(填写需要匹配的字符串,返回true false)
Scanner s = new Scanner(System.in);
String phone = s.next();
// 实例化Pattern 静态方法生成实例 参数就是正则的式子
Pattern p = Pattern.compile("^[1][358][0-9]{9}$");
Matcher matcher = p.matcher(phone);
boolean lookingAt = matcher.lookingAt();
System.out.println(lookingAt);
//字符串匹配正则表达式----->电话号码 13 15 18 开始
String str = "abcdefg";
boolean b = str.matches("^[1][358][0-9]{9}$");
System.out.println(b);
}
// 1、填入正则式Pattern(填写)
// 2、与字符串做匹配Matcher(填写需要匹配的字符串,返回true false)
Scanner s = new Scanner(System.in);
String phone = s.next();
// 实例化Pattern 静态方法生成实例 参数就是正则的式子
Pattern p = Pattern.compile("^[1][358][0-9]{9}$");
Matcher matcher = p.matcher(phone);
boolean lookingAt = matcher.lookingAt();
System.out.println(lookingAt);
//字符串匹配正则表达式----->电话号码 13 15 18 开始
String str = "abcdefg";
boolean b = str.matches("^[1][358][0-9]{9}$");
System.out.println(b);
}
0 0
- 【正则表达式】正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- 正则表达式
- [Python标准库]functools——管理函数的工具
- Qt多线程学习:创建多线程
- 【费用流】[BZOJ1061]/[HYSBZ1061]志愿者招募
- Win7+虚拟机OS X 10.8.5+Xcode4.6.3+越狱iPhone4+iOS5.1.1真机调试及生成ipa包
- js跨域
- 正则表达式
- “HINSTANCE ShellExecuteW(HWND,LPCWSTR,LPCWSTR,LPCWSTR,LPCWSTR,INT)”
- 成功的背后!(给所有IT人)
- 贝叶斯分析——从数值积分到MCMC
- qt线程(转)----这篇很专业!
- 阿里云ECS服务器的使用
- Java笔记——IO流分类
- StringBuffter类
- 三种基本排序算法-冒泡排序,选择排序,插入排序